Webb17 juni 2024 · Surviving Spouse and Parents. The surviving spouse inherits the first $300,000 of the probate estate and 75% of the balance of the estate when the deceased is survived by both a spouse and parents. The parents receive the remaining 25% equally. If there is only one surviving parent, that parent would inherit the remaining 25%. 2.
